It is a fact that individuals in rehabilitation for substance abuse are more likely to be smokers, 75% in fact. As such very few centers handle the problem as a primary addiction, despite the fact that helping individuals quit smoking tobacco while in rehab is associated with a 25 percent higher chance the client will stay free from substance abuse. As a result, there are 'smoking not allowed' drug rehabilitation centers in Waterbury that implement a smoking ban and most of them also offer treatment for nicotine addiction.
While total bans on smoking are not the norm, more and more rehabs are starting to implement their own bans, but also state and local tobacco-free workplace mandates angle to make facilities completely smoke-free environments. In so doing, they avoid the need to develop and enforce facility policies that are already legally in place and enforced legally by state and local agencies. Implementing a complete ban on smoking may deter potential clients who smoke starting treatment. In the meantime, it will help those who do choose a no smoking drug and alcohol addiction rehab center be better able to recover in a completely addiction and drug free environment.
